Which is the a terminal on a generator?

On an AC alternator, the generator terminals are the connection point between the main stator windings and the load. Often a plastic terminal board formed with threaded studs embedded into it, cables come from the main stator and are attached to the terminals with spring washers, flat washers and nuts.

What are the terminals on a voltage regulator?

As the name suggests, three terminal voltage regulators have three terminals namely input which is unregulated (Vin), regulated output (Vo) and common or a ground terminal. These regulators do not require any feedback connections.

How should the voltage regulator be wired to work properly?

The voltage regulator should always be fed as smooth of a DC signal as possible (which gives the best regulated output) so it can regulate it down to its specified voltage. Remember, the input voltage has to be larger than the voltage that the regulator regulates out.
